The Impact of Anabolic Steroids on Heart Health
The relationship between anabolic steroids and heart health is complex and merits serious consideration. Users should be aware of potential risks, which include:
- Increased Blood Pressure: Anabolic steroid use can lead to elevated blood pressure levels, increasing the risk of heart disease and stroke.
- Cholesterol Imbalances: Steroids can lower high-density lipoprotein (HDL) cholesterol and raise low-density lipoprotein (LDL) cholesterol, creating an unhealthy lipid profile.
- Heart Enlargement: Prolonged steroid use may result in left ventricular hypertrophy, which is a thickening of the heart muscle that can impair normal function.
- Increased Risk of Blood Clots: Steroids can increase the likelihood of clotting, which may lead to life-threatening conditions such as heart attacks or strokes.
- Myocardial Infarction: Anabolic steroid use has been linked to an increased risk of heart attacks, even among younger users who may not have other cardiovascular risk factors.
Understanding the Risks
Despite the perceived benefits of anabolic steroids, the associated risks cannot be overlooked. Users should conduct thorough research and consider consulting with a healthcare professional before considering steroid use. Awareness of the following factors can help mitigate potential harm:
- Dosage & Duration: Higher doses and prolonged usage significantly increase the likelihood of heart-related issues.
- Pre-existing Conditions: Individuals with existing heart conditions or risk factors should avoid steroids at all costs.
- Regular Monitoring: Those who choose to use steroids should undergo regular health assessments to monitor heart health and treat any emerging issues early.
